Games Should be Allowed to be Short
I’m the writer and designer of the indie game Dead Horizon. It’s VERY short. It takes only ten minutes to play through. A lot of people wish it was longer, even though it’s free. They want to know why it’s so short. Well…
The game took six months to make. It’s also named after a line from the song ‘Bushes of Love’. It’s exactly as long as it’s supposed to be, because I think that sometimes… fiction is most powerful when it’s brief.
Much of my favorite fiction is short. An Occurrence at Owl Creek Bridge is one of the greatest films of all time. The Lottery, the Yellow Wallpaper, I Robot, these are just some of the amazing short stories that have been written. Kirby’s Dreamland is one of the best games I’ve ever played and it takes about an hour. Don’t even get me started on poetry. My favorite poem of all time is by Edna St. Vincent Millay and it’s four lines long. It is also included in the game.
Every element was carefully constructed. The music and every frame of animation was designed with a specific purpose. The gameplay, a quickdraw duel where you have to pull the mouse cursor below the frame and back up, was specifically chosen to give the feel of drawing a gun.
There is an entire story bible, hundreds of pages of lore and background to make sure every element, even something like twin moons, exists in a grounded reality, even if the player never catches more than a glimpse of the edge of that.
There’s extras like a lore book in game and a instruction booklet done up in the style of the old Master System booklets that expand on this. But in the end it’s meant to be fleeting. The focus is on one character and her life flashing before her eyes. The game is about a single moment in time.
Every line in the game was written and rewritten dozens of times. Trying to match the proper tone or create the impact needed. Every object in the game has lookat text written for it even though most players will never click it.
Of course, there’s also plenty of stuff in there I just think is cool.
In the end it’s a short meditation on a lot of things. Gender, death, violence, love, redemption, the permanency of mistakes. I’m trying to say something. To connect with the people who play the game.
Most of all, I’m probably trying to connect with my grandfather. Who showed me westerns as I grew up and taught me a lot about what it meant to look someone in the eye and promise them a thing. Then do that thing no matter what.
I guess what I’m saying is it wasn’t a mistake that the game is short. It wasn’t a lack of business sense that made me release it for free. No lack of funds forced it to be the mini experience it is. I wanted to try and capture a mood, evoke an idea, and I wanted to do it quickly and get out just as quick.
